Description
When coupling two (cuboid) muscles with a spring with constant 2+ and 2- as it would make sense, we get negative determinants which indicates unrealistic deformations of the mesh. If we apply the force at the faces 2+ and 2+, we do not get negative determinants, but the muscles oscillate unrealistically. This is the same effect that happens in issue #44 and is probably closely related to this issue. For small spring constants this does not happen.
